## Configuration

Quick notes before Thursday's sync: Hatchbeam's schema registry now validates every event payload against the active version, so producers can't ship drift anymore. Point `REGISTRY_URL` at the staging instance unless you enjoy surprises, and set `SCHEMA_CACHE_TTL` to something sane like 300. Compatibility mode defaults to backward; flip it per-subject, not globally. The registry rejects anonymous writes now, so each service needs its own credential. Drop this line into your .env to authenticate:

vault entry, yagep-yagef: COURIER_KEY13=8965fb29ff62d

For new contractors. If the Fleetgauge reporting account for the Dunmoor depot locks out, the weekly fuel-usage report will not generate and dispatch will escalate. Do not create a replacement account; historical consumption baselines are tied to the original. Trigger recovery from the Fleetgauge console, confirm the lockout reason in the audit pane, then proceed with the guided reset. Reports backfill automatically once access is restored. At the reset prompt, enter the recovery passphrase shown below.

strongbox words: oliael-gilax-lamael

Dear plugin authors,

Next Tuesday, the Hollowbrae platform team will run a disaster-recovery drill affecting the Severnlane query engine. During the drill we will deliberately roll back to a planner snapshot that contains the known cardinality-estimation regression, so plugins relying on index-hint behavior may see degraded plans for up to two hours. Please avoid publishing releases during the window. Should your sandbox tenant require manual restoration afterwards, use the recovery passphrase provided below.

strongbox words: druath-quenael